Abstract
A new method for evaluating Magnetic Resonance Elastography (MRE) wave images is introduced, which consists of both local frequency estimation (LFE) and simulation of wave patterns by a coupled harmonic oscillator (CHO) approach. It is shown that i) LFE performs improved reconstruction by use of Gauss filters and ii) CHO calculations can help to refine the resulting wave speed or elasticity map by taking local attenuation, reflection, and diffraction into account. The performance of new LFE and CHO calculations is demonstrated by MRE experiments on a gel phantom as well as by simulations of shear waves in a brain phantom, such as for potential in-vivo MRE-experiments.
